Hey guys! I was able to find a bottle of Sierra Mist Undercover Orange today at our local Walgreen's. Sure enough, like we've previously speculated here in the forums, it's a clear beverage with an orange flavor, similar to the Sprite Remix line.
It's also a blatant marketing tie-in for Get Smart. ("Undercover"... spies... top secret flavor you can't see... get it?)
Overall, I found it to be pretty good when you consider the fact that it's based on what I consider a inferior lemon lime drink. The orange flavor is subtle, a little sweet. The difference is the tail of the beverage experience and the aftertaste... both are somewhat different. I think this a combination of two things... the flavor of "mandarin orange" vs. standard orange (hinting back at the old Orange Slice) and the inclusion of high fructose corn syrup (HFCS) as the sweetener (which, of course, we're all supposed to hate with a passion, right?)

I saw this at County Market (supermarket) in Punxsutawney, PA today. Both regular and diet were available in 2 liters while the regular was available in 12 packs and 20 oz. I picked up a 20 oz regular today to try. The taste was very light and crisp. The lemon lime is barely noticeable, but give this beverage its slight sweet tang as the background to the light orange flavor. This is not an overpowering orange at all; I don't think it can be considered an orange soda. Overall, not a bad addition to the Sierra Mist profile.
